Latest Patents
Michael L Sheffels holds a patent for a "Fault-tolerant voter system for output data from a plurality of loosely synchronized redundant processors." This patent describes a data message voter system that captures data messages from multiple processors. The system includes a data receiver for each processor, which ensures that only data messages captured within an approximate skew time are considered for voting. This innovation enhances the reliability and accuracy of data processing in systems that require redundancy.
